Longtime users of dotTrace and dotMemory may have noticed the brand new home screen that ships with version 2021. dotMemory Command Line Tools is a free redistributable package which lets you profile . 7 30. The dotUltimate license will cover all paid . Supported OSs. NET processes, and more. I have a situation wherein the running Fargate ECS task is consuming more memory and when I run the solution locally I don't see any difference in memory consumption. NET processes, and more. To run tests with dotMemory Unit support, you can use the ReSharper unit test runner. 3, released April 08, 2015, as part of ReSharper Ultimate installer: dotMemory 4. Download Pricing. In this blog post, we’ll explain why we are making this change, and. 这个方式支持: IntelliJ IDEA,PyCharm,GoLand,WebStorm 等等. You may use free licenses solely for developing non-commercial open-source projects. 한국어. "v4. dotMemory 4. This works fine from the GUI, but the CLI throws an exception: The profiler is running. . However big or small your team is, our products will ensure that it always has a smooth and enjoyable experience when. By default, if an assertion fails, dotMemory Unit will auto-save the workspace with all collected snapshots. If you run a test the ‘normal’ way (without dotMemory Unit support), all dotMemory Unit calls will be ignored. Compose Multiplatform. Khalid Abuhakmeh. Question. After this, the imported dump will be converted into a regular dotMemory workspace. Assigning commercial licenses with bulk invitations. dotMemory is a . JetBrains Team Tools User Agreement. Before 2019. Assert. Productivity and code refactoring plugin for Visual Studio 2022, 2019, 2017, 2015, and 2013. LANGUAGES & FRAMEWORKS. In this article, we’ll cover the highlights of this major update for ReSharper and touch on the features coming to ReSharper C++. Profile and analyze results in Rider and Visual Studio. dotTrace 2022. This works fine from the GUI, but the CLI throws an exception: The profiler is running. TestEnd manually from your test, because it'll be done automatically for MSTest. 2. Rider supports . Introduction Last modified: 25 September 2023 dotMemory Unit is an additional framework that pairs with popular unit testing frameworks. 1 and ANTS Memory Profiler 5. exe command-line tool. RubyMine 2022. 2. 2 及之前,我们可以通过无限重置试用期补丁来实现永久使用。. 2 days left. g "ProfilerSelfApi" DotMemory. Hi, Could you please provide information how many snapshots were taken and how many objects were contained in each of them?. 3 is compatible with macOS 13 and Xcode 14. This can be helpful in various scenarios, like: * profiling an application on a remote server, * automating the process of gathering memory snapshots, for example, as a part of your continuous integration builds, * speeding up. Requires NuGet 2. We’ve just released the 2022. This newsletter is hosted by Rachel Appel, a Developer Advocate at JetBrains, with occasional updates from other JetBrains Developer Advocates and guest curators from the wider . We’ve continued to improve how you can analyze memory allocation. In our case, we will take snapshot if memory consumption increases by 100 MB. NET processes, and more. group all objects by assembly of declarations. : We also just opened the ReSharper (and dotMemory) 2021. tar. 0. 3 is here to help you adopt C++20, including support for Concepts in Find Usages, the Rename refactoring, and code inspections. AppCode. dotTrace. JetBrains Shanghai A51. dotMemory can detect. 官方是这么介绍的:dotUltimate All . where. Support for raw memory dumps was probably the most voted and long-awaited dotMemory feature. Could you please try to update similar drivers on your machine?WebStorm: The Smartest JavaScript IDE, by JetBrains. 3 Build 203. On Windows, you can also import and analyze process dumps. Rider Performance Searching in the Search Everywhere p. dotmemory . By submitting this form, I agree that JetBrains s. 2 Starts the EAP How We Used dotMemory to Optimize dotMemory Next post. com. Each ReSharper Ultimate license allows a single developer to use ReSharper , ReSharper C++ , dotCover , dotTrace and dotMemory . Analyze GC Roots Work with. NET Core applications: desktop applications, Windows services, ASP. Net apps. 2. This machine had an integrated video card, and the problem goes away after updating Intel display driver. dotMemory snapshot analysis is coming to Rider! Rider 2023. In Rider 2023. dotMemory Unit. Step 2. In a nutshell, dotMemory Unit adds memory profiling to your unit testing framework. dotMemory detects duplicated strings and shows how much memory is wasted. ReSharper Ultimate 2020. NET Core applications: desktop applications, Windows services, ASP. The list of tools we use here at JetBrains is pretty short: dotMemory memory profiler. UI. This handy application enables. The dotMemory console tool lets you start a profiling session and get memory snapshots from the command line. When I try to attach to a process, the profiler options of two checkbox on the dialog: 1) collect every N-th object 2) collect memory traffic can't be checked. If you use a url, the comment will be flagged for moderation until you've been whitelisted. The location of the snapshot is shown in the message to the failed. Under Memory Snapshots, find the required snapshot and click Memory allocation. 2, the console profiler could not fully replace the standalone dotMemory as it lacked support for many application types. Collect a memory snapshot after the method or functionality you’re interested in finishes working. This handy application enables you to optimize your application’s memory usage, identify memory leaks and resolve various other memory-related problems. In a Windows environment, we’ll begin by opening dotMemory 2021. 1. In this mini series: Analyzing a memory leak discovered by our build server (and fixing it before merging it into the product) Unit testing memory leaks using dotMemory Unit – setting. $623. If you use a url, the comment will be flagged for moderation until you've been whitelisted. In dotMemory, in any view that displays object types, right-click a type* you need. 1, dotPeek 2023. 3. NET Tools Plugins. Get snapshots Step 3. 2 EAP. Start profiling your application with memory traffic collection enabled. dotMemory. Description. You can stop the profiling process by clicking Stop in the. Tell us what you love about the package or JetBrains dotMemory, or tell us what needs improvement. April 21, 2021. The tool is free and lets you take and save memory snapshots. 2. JetBrains dotMemory is a robust memory profiling tool for . dotMemory 4. Vscode also has this option. MPS. Get all JetBrains desktop tools including 10 IDEs, 2 profilers, and 3 extensions. Description. All snapshots in-between the first and the last are needed to compare them, to determine new, dead, and survived objects. dotMemory in JetBrains Rider 2022. In these cases, you might want to delete obsolete files and folders. How to enable dotCover or dotTrace plugins in Rider if the license provides them?. TeamCity VSTest message. Package Approved. System. d. So often, in fact, that dotMemory automatically checks your app for this type of leaks. How to Optimize Memory Traffic. Cant view memory traffic between snapshots. Disqus moderated comments are approved on a weekly. Download JetBrains ReSharper Ultimate 2023. To learn more about our other . If necessary, configure other profiling options and process filters. Qodana. This can be helpful in various scenarios, like: * profiling an application on a remote server, * automating the process of gathering memory snapshots, for example, as a part of your continuous integration builds, * speeding up. April 4, 2023. JetBrains dotMemory 2020. Dotpeek 10 starts to understand il code and can show it either as comments. The dotMemory. NET products: dotMemory Unit, a unit testing framework that helps check your . Whichever technologies you use, there's a JetBrains tool to match. NET applications. NET Framework, . dotnet add package JetBrains. ExternalExecutionException InnerException = “Exception #2 at Root. Download Pricing. 2, the console profiler could not fully replace the standalone dotMemory as it lacked support for many application types. The easiest way to do this is by clicking on the Full Allocation data button above the Timeline Graph to turn in-depth data collection on or off. NET web applications, IIS, IIS Express, arbitrary . This will properly remove the Clock. dotMemory allows you to analyze memory usage in a variety of . dotMemory allows you to analyze memory usage in a variety of . 0 can be opened only in dotMemory 2017. 3 is a major update that includes PHP 8. dotPeek. NET and . Decompile . Pricing DownloadThat's just an option. Get past releases and previous versions of IntelliJ IDEA. The Memory instance passed to the lambda provides an interface for accessing the memory data. Other Versions - IntelliJ IDEA. dotMemory. 1 Bước 1: Tải ReSharper Ultimate 2020. Disqus moderated comments are approved on a weekly. dotMemory Unit fits any workflow: it can integrate with JetBrains Rider and Visual Studio, works with. Free licenses for open-source development are valid for one year and can be renewed if your project. Kotlin. Chocolatey is trusted by. IsBusy = true; IsBusyText = "Ensuring dotMemory"; DotMemory. NET applications. However, this applies only to system modules. 这个方式支持: IntelliJ IDEA,PyCharm,GoLand,WebStorm 等等. NET memory profiler by JetBrains. Share your experiences with the package, or extra configuration or gotchas that you've found. dotMemory allows you to analyze memory usage in a variety of . dotMemory is integrated with JetBrains Rider, allowing you to do real-time memory allocation tracking, allocation analysis for specified time intervals, and much more. JetBrains dotMemory is a robust memory profiling tool for . Tell us what you love about the package or JetBrains dotMemory, or tell us what needs improvement. The command-line tools for ReSharper, dotTrace, dotMemory, and dotCover now support Alpine versions 3. The dotMemory console tool lets you start a profiling session and get memory snapshots from the command line. Performance improvements in the algorithm behind the dominators tree (the object retention graph). NET Core applications: desktop applications, Windows services, ASP. IDEs. EnsurePrerequisite () method, the API downloads the latest version of the JetBrains. Ktor. By default, if an assertion fails, dotMemory Unit will auto-save the workspace with all collected snapshots. How to Find a Memory Leak. dotPeek. Console. Description. 1 to try the improved memory allocation analysis and other great features, and check out the official JetBrains documentation on analyzing memory allocations. , because of security policies). Inspections and quick-fixes for handling common Entity Framework issues and redundant nullable directives. exe tool is not a part of the package. 1 (current versions as of September 2009). Share your experiences with the package, or extra configuration or gotchas that you've found. gz archive (macOS |. 1. NET Core applications: desktop applications, Windows services, ASP. Forces full garbage collection in the application. Before 2023. dotMemory Unit. 3 release cycle. Login. The intelligent and secure code collaboration platform, fully managed on your side. Download dotMemory 4. To configure a profiling session, you should: Specify how dotMemory should run the application you wish to profile. Tell us what you love about the package or JetBrains dotMemory, or tell us what needs improvement. Great news, Linux users! dotMemory 2021. 0 was released, and we’ve spent all this time baking a new batch of . NET products to a “trial with login” scheme. 0 version includes a new launch method: Debug in Container. dotMemory. 00. Download the zip archive with the dotMemory. dotMemory allows you to analyze memory usage in a variety of . Additional features will come from dotTrace (JetBrains' performance profiler) and dotMemory (JetBrains' memory profiler). 8. In addition to Windows, dotMemory is now available for JetBrains Rider on Linux and macOS. Recommended if you do not have application's source code, or you do not want to start an IDE to perform profiling. Aug 14, 2017 at 11:56. NET and other technologies. 65536 - An application that enables you to view and and take detailed snapshots of the memory usage for any . 65536 - An application that enables you to view and and take detailed snapshots of the memory usage for any . It is available under a separate license . Description. NET project types. 3 What's New Features Learn Pricing Download. If you want to completely remove ReSharper license information from PC, you need to remove following registry keys: For ReSharper since 9. Go to File | Settings | Plugins | Installed. Compose Multiplatform. Improved memory allocation analysis 2021. Rider supports . ("JetBrains") may use my name, email address, and location data to send me newsletters, including commercial communications, and to process my personal data. My name is Ilya and I help develop the tool. Advanced course in dotMemory Unit. dotMemory 2023. Snapshot analysis is available on Windows, Linux, and macOS. Import a process memory dump. 4 This command is intended to be used within the Package Manager Console in Visual Studio, as it uses the NuGet module's version of Install-Package . There’s also a TeamCity dotMemory plugin and dotTrace plugin to enable profiling in just a few clicks. 2. Package Approved. So often, in fact, that dotMemory checks your app for this type of leaks. If you use a url, the comment will be flagged for moderation until you've been whitelisted. R&D 센터는 러시아 상트페테르부르크에 위치해 있다. NET Framework. NET开发者和C++开发者提供的Visual Studio扩展及NET工具集,产品包含ReSharper C++,dotPeek,dotCover,dotTrace,dotMemory. If you want to disable the plugin, open the Plugins page of the IDE settings Control+Alt+S, switch to the Installed tab and clear the checkbox next to dotTrace and dotMemory. The dotMemory user interface fully reflects the idea of the step-by-step investigation. I did report a second problem, a crash in dotMemory (in DMRY-4752) that has now been fixed in the upcoming 2017. dotTrace 2022. NET products: dotMemory Unit, a unit testing framework that helps check your . 1. docker in the Fargate task running the dotnet core application. Compose Multiplatform. You can't affect this CLR behaviour. dotMemory 2021. IntelliJ IDEA is undoubtedly the top-choice IDE for software developers. Assigning commercial licenses to users manually. Global imports gutter mark. IntelliSense là tên của công nghệ AutoCompletion của Microsoft để sử dụng trong IDE, có thể giúp ghi lại và gỡ lỗi tên. [dotMemory Unit]: The probable reasons of this warning are: - The test was started by another test. ReSharper C++ 2019. 2 support, Code Vision for PHP, quick-fix preview, support for ParaTest, rendered PHPDoc view, and much more. NET tools, here’s how much you’d have to shell out to buy them separately: $349 (ReSharper) + $229 (ReSharper C++) + $249 (dotMemory) + $249 (dotTrace) + $199 (dotCover) = $1275. DotMemory. dotMemory command line profiler. The intelligent code collaboration platform. Includes 16 tools. Ktor. You may use free licenses solely for developing non-commercial open-source projects. ("JetBrains") may use my name, email address, and location data to send me newsletters, including commercial communications, and to process my personal data. Supports many . exe to the running application pool and instantly get a snapshot: dotMemory. To analyze memory allocation between start of the session and a specific snapshot. On Windows, you can also import and. Inspections and quick-fixes for handling common Entity Framework issues and redundant nullable directives. 2. 2, you can collect memory snapshots and analyze them in Rider, just like in the standalone version of dotMemory. They cannot be used for providing paid services, your work projects, or any other commercial activities. 2, you could use dotMemory in Rider only for memory allocation analysis. dotPeek. While this itself is useful and a common feature of. Others have covered performance profiling, but with regards to memory profiling I'm currently evaluating both the Scitech . 2. It also improves code documentation,. Package Approved. 3. dotMemory integrates with Visual Studio and JetBrains Rider, so you can start a. Tell us what you love about the package or JetBrains dotMemory, or tell us what needs improvement. Ktor. NET processes, and more. Ever since we started, back in 2000, we have strived to make the strongest, most effective developer tools on earth. On-Premises. NET memory profiler by JetBrains. NET Core, and Mono-based projects. 1. 3. Profiler connected. LANGUAGES & FRAMEWORKS. The first EAP build of v2021. For example, you can create a number. How to enable dotCover or dotTrace plugins in Rider if the license provides them?. NET memory profiling goodies for you. r. Kotlin. Developer Tools. It can reliably decompile any . Repeatedly creating strings with the same value instead of reusing the existing one wastes memory. 3 have been released and are ready for downloading! Before diving into the feature set, we need to make an. LANGUAGES & FRAMEWORKS. JetBrains Rider. 20210217. Disqus moderated comments are approved on a weekly. NET tool profiles a. YouTrack. Not sure which tool is best for you?. Later on, you can navigate from a type in a dotMemory. Pricing DownloadDPA is a process that runs in the background of your IDE and checks your application for various memory allocation issues. 2 release has fixed this issue by adding separate commands for all kinds of applications: get-snapshot – for attaching to a running . dotMemory. dotMemory integrated in Visual Studio lets you profile the currently opened solution, more specifically, a particular run configuration. dotMemory. With the release of dotMemory 2021. dotMemory Unit works with all of the unit-testing frameworks supported by ReSharper’s unit test runner including MSTest and NUnit. Disqus moderated comments are approved on a weekly. Several common issues repeatedly appear across all . NET Core, or . NET Framework, the new cross-platform . 2 helps you analyze the structure of your application by generating UML class diagrams for Objective-C and Swift. NET 反编译和程序集浏览器 dotPeek,实现高效开发流程。. NET Core applications: desktop applications, Windows services, ASP. 6 14388:26 Mk. dotMemory. dotUltimate is a set of JetBrains products that includes an IDE and tools for . Prague, Czech Republic, April 24, 2014 — JetBrains, the creators of ReSharper, IntelliJ IDEA and other intelligent, productivity-enhancing tools for software developers, today announced the availability of dotMemory 4. NET Tools Plugins. This memory snapshot will contain all objects held in memory on the moment of getting. Pricing Download. Not sure which tool is best for you? Whichever technologies you use, there's a JetBrains tool to match. dotMemory helps you optimize memory usage in a variety of . For example, if you’re a company from the US and you’re considering buying commercial licenses to all JetBrains .